You’ve found the perfect place to getaway from busy life and relax. This cozy cabin will meet your idea of up north cabin living. Minutes from Boyne Mountain and a few short miles to the nearest state snowmobile trails, you have access to all of your winter outdoor activities. Not only is winter the perfect time to stay here, but fall you can enjoy the colors and all sprawling land that makes this place so unique! The nearest snowmobile trail is 2 miles down the road from the cabin which connects to the Chandler Hill trail head. The two roads between the closest snowmobile trail and the cabin are roads that allow snowmobiles and always have banks on the sides of the road to ride on. Our cabin is the perfect place for the snowmobilers that need lots of room for parking trailers and also for the people that want to be able to ride out of the place they're staying without having to drive/ride a ton of miles to get to the trails! It is a 15 minute drive to the nearest boat launch access on Lake Charlevoix and 10 minutes to the closest launch access on Walloon Lake. Downtown Petoskey is a short 20 minute drive away. Close proximity to everything while staying in a quaint location. Enjoy the newly added bonfire pit and enjoy your time with family and friends in this special place!

About the area
Boyne Falls
Located in Boyne Falls, this cabin is in a rural area. Boyne Mountain and Monument Golf Course are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Young State Park and Danton Family Nature Preserve. Looking to enjoy an event or a game while in town? See what's going on at Boswell Stadium, or consider a night out at Lavender Hill Farm. Enjoy the area's slopes with cross-country skiing and snowboarding, and don't miss out on the sledging and snowmobiling.
